Grill Bombay Chicken at Manila Place

Manila Place is not in Philiphines but in Gurney Plaza Penang. It’s also not a restaurant that serves Filipino’s food but a combination of local of western cuisine. So, it’s more likely a beautiful restaurant/cafe with a variety of food in the menu.

A few weekends ago, my friend invited for a dinner at Manila Place. In fact, it’s my first time having a meal there. The previous was just buying a beverage takeaway and another visit was an afternoon tea without eating, but looking at what my friend ate. Which means, this was my official first time eating out at Manila Place.

After looking through the menu, it didn’t give me a “reasonable price” feeling. There’s a set dinner menu and I picked the chicken set, which then I got to choose from a list of chicken meal in the menu but not Chicken Gordon Blue. My friend who had worked there as a part-timer before introduced me to this Grilled Bombay Chicken, I ordered it.

The set came with a starter of mushroom soup, bread and butter, and 2 pieces or fried wan tan.

The main course is the Grilled Bombay Chicken. Looked pretty in photo. After putting it in my mouth, the gravy tasted like the dalcha sauce which is use in some Malay/Indian food, it’s just it’s not spicy but sweet. No wonder it’s called the Bombay Chicken.

In my 2 cents, it’s me, myself that don’t really like this dish, it’s a good one, but it’s just not my favourite.

After main course, a very small cup of ice cream will be served and that’s the set dinner consisted of.

Manila Place is located at the alfresco area of Gurney Plaza.
